When planning to offer file services, there are a number of issues to consider. The obvious questions are:
• What content will you will share?
• What types of clients will be accessing your file server?
• What protocols will the client computers or devices use?
• What levels of access do your various users and groups require?
At first glance, these questions might seem relatively easy to answer, but in practice, especially in dynamic organizations, requirements can get very complex, and it can be difficult to facilitate your users’ access to the things necessary to remain productive, without constant intervention from an administrator.
